Coca-Cola Femsa SAB de CV ADR

CONSUMER DEFENSIVE · BEVERAGES - NON-ALCOHOLIC · USA

Coca-Cola FEMSA, SAB de CV, a franchise bottler, produces, markets, sells and distributes Coca-Cola brand beverages. The company is headquartered in Mexico City, Mexico.

Rocky Mountain Chocolate Factory

CONSUMER DEFENSIVE · CONFECTIONERS · USA

Rocky Mountain Chocolate Factory, Inc., is a confectionery franchisor, manufacturer and retail operator. The company is headquartered in Durango, Colorado.
